Prison Gates is a fast, reflex-based stickman running game where you race forward and choose the correct gate to escape pursuing criminals. Each run presents two gates. One gate is open and lets you pass safely. The other gate is closed and leads to capture. You must react quickly to select the safe passage before the criminals catch you.
The game focuses on timing, pattern recognition, and quick lateral movement. Speed increases and gate patterns change as you progress, testing your ability to read the scene in a split second. Sessions are short and satisfying, ideal for quick casual play on desktop or mobile. The simple stickman visuals and immediate feedback make the gameplay clear and addictive. Aim to beat your high score by surviving longer runs and making perfect gate choices.
- Objective: Pass through the correct open gate while avoiding closed gates to survive and increase your score.
- Mechanics: Move left or right to line up with one of two gates. If you pass through the open gate, you continue. If you hit a closed gate, the run ends.
- Challenge: Speed and gate patterns change over time, requiring faster decisions and sharper focus.
- Appeal: Easy to learn controls, short rounds, and instant restart make it perfect for casual players who want quick, tense matches.
